1 My children, listen when your father corrects you. Pay attention and learn good judgment, Hear, O sons, a father’s instruction, and be attentive, that you may gain insight, Listen, my sons, to a father’s instruction; pay attention and gain understanding.
2 for I am giving you good guidance. Don’t turn away from my instructions. for I give you good precepts; do not forsake my teaching. I give you sound learning, so do not forsake my teaching.
3 For I, too, was once my father’s son, tenderly loved as my mother’s only child. When I was a son with my father, tender, the only one in the sight of my mother, For I too was a son to my father, still tender, and cherished by my mother.
4 My father taught me, “Take my words to heart. Follow my commands, and you will live. he taught me and said to me, “Let your heart hold fast my words; keep my commandments, and live. Then he taught me, and he said to me, “Take hold of my words with all your heart; keep my commands, and you will live.
5 Get wisdom; develop good judgment. Don’t forget my words or turn away from them. Get wisdom; get insight; do not forget, and do not turn away from the words of my mouth. Get wisdom, get understanding; do not forget my words or turn away from them.
6 Don’t turn your back on wisdom, for she will protect you. Love her, and she will guard you. Do not forsake her, and she will keep you; love her, and she will guard you. Do not forsake wisdom, and she will protect you; love her, and she will watch over you.
7 Getting wisdom is the wisest thing you can do! And whatever else you do, develop good judgment. The beginning of wisdom is this: Get wisdom, and whatever you get, get insight. The beginning of wisdom is this: Get wisdom. Though it cost all you have, get understanding.
8 If you prize wisdom, she will make you great. Embrace her, and she will honor you. Prize her highly, and she will exalt you; she will honor you if you embrace her. Cherish her, and she will exalt you; embrace her, and she will honor you.
9 She will place a lovely wreath on your head; she will present you with a beautiful crown.” She will place on your head a graceful garland; she will bestow on you a beautiful crown.” She will give you a garland to grace your head and present you with a glorious crown.”
10 My child, listen to me and do as I say, and you will have a long, good life. Hear, my son, and accept my words, that the years of your life may be many. Listen, my son, accept what I say, and the years of your life will be many.
11 I will teach you wisdom’s ways and lead you in straight paths. I have taught you the way of wisdom; I have led you in the paths of uprightness. I instruct you in the way of wisdom and lead you along straight paths.
12 When you walk, you won’t be held back; when you run, you won’t stumble. When you walk, your step will not be hampered, and if you run, you will not stumble. When you walk, your steps will not be hampered; when you run, you will not stumble.
13 Take hold of my instructions; don’t let them go. Guard them, for they are the key to life. Keep hold of instruction; do not let go; guard her, for she is your life. Hold on to instruction, do not let it go; guard it well, for it is your life.
14 Don’t do as the wicked do, and don’t follow the path of evildoers. Do not enter the path of the wicked, and do not walk in the way of the evil. Do not set foot on the path of the wicked or walk in the way of evildoers.
15 Don’t even think about it; don’t go that way. Turn away and keep moving. Avoid it; do not go on it; turn away from it and pass on. Avoid it, do not travel on it; turn from it and go on your way.
16 For evil people can’t sleep until they’ve done their evil deed for the day. They can’t rest until they’ve caused someone to stumble. For they cannot sleep unless they have done wrong; they are robbed of sleep unless they have made someone stumble. For they cannot rest until they do evil; they are robbed of sleep till they make someone stumble.
17 They eat the food of wickedness and drink the wine of violence! For they eat the bread of wickedness and drink the wine of violence. They eat the bread of wickedness and drink the wine of violence.
18 The way of the righteous is like the first gleam of dawn, which shines ever brighter until the full light of day. But the path of the righteous is like the light of dawn, which shines brighter and brighter until full day. The path of the righteous is like the morning sun, shining ever brighter till the full light of day.
19 But the way of the wicked is like total darkness. They have no idea what they are stumbling over. The way of the wicked is like deep darkness; they do not know over what they stumble. But the way of the wicked is like deep darkness; they do not know what makes them stumble.
20 My child, pay attention to what I say. Listen carefully to my words. My son, be attentive to my words; incline your ear to my sayings. My son, pay attention to what I say; turn your ear to my words.
21 Don’t lose sight of them. Let them penetrate deep into your heart, Let them not escape from your sight; keep them within your heart. Do not let them out of your sight, keep them within your heart;
22 for they bring life to those who find them, and healing to their whole body. For they are life to those who find them, and healing to all their flesh. for they are life to those who find them and health to one’s whole body.
23 Guard your heart above all else, for it determines the course of your life. Keep your heart with all vigilance, for from it flow the springs of life. Above all else, guard your heart, for everything you do flows from it.
24 Avoid all perverse talk; stay away from corrupt speech. Put away from you crooked speech, and put devious talk far from you. Keep your mouth free of perversity; keep corrupt talk far from your lips.
25 Look straight ahead, and fix your eyes on what lies before you. Let your eyes look directly forward, and your gaze be straight before you. Let your eyes look straight ahead; fix your gaze directly before you.
26 Mark out a straight path for your feet; stay on the safe path. Ponder the path of your feet; then all your ways will be sure. Give careful thought to the paths for your feet and be steadfast in all your ways.
27 Don’t get sidetracked; keep your feet from following evil. Do not swerve to the right or to the left; turn your foot away from evil. Do not turn to the right or the left; keep your foot from evil.
